3. Bermuda Grass: The All-Rounder

Bermuda Grass: The All-Rounder

For active families and sports enthusiasts, Bermuda grass is the ultimate choice for a durable and resilient lawn. Its ability to withstand heat, drought, and heavy foot traffic makes it an ideal pick for backyards that see a lot of action. Here’s why Bermuda grass is the all-rounder you need:

  • Heat and Drought Tolerance: Bermuda grass thrives in Austin’s hot and dry climate. Its deep root system helps it access water deep in the soil, making it highly drought tolerant.

  • Durability: With its dense growth habit, Bermuda grass can withstand heavy foot traffic and sports activities. It repairs itself quickly, bouncing back from wear and tear.

  • Versatility: Bermuda grass adapts well to a wide range of soil conditions, making it suitable for most Austin yards. Whether you have clay, loam, or sandy soil, Bermuda grass can thrive.

4. Zoysia Grass: The Low-Maintenance Beauty

Zoysia Grass: The Low-Maintenance Beauty

For those who prefer a low-maintenance lawn without sacrificing aesthetics, Zoysia grass is the perfect choice. Its fine texture and dense growth create a lush, velvety lawn that requires less mowing and watering, making it an ideal pick for busy homeowners and water-conscious gardeners alike. Here are the key benefits of Zoysia grass:

  • Low Maintenance: Zoysia grass grows slowly, requiring less frequent mowing. Its dense growth habit also helps suppress weeds, further reducing maintenance needs.

  • Water Conservation: Zoysia grass has a deep root system that allows it to access water deep in the soil, making it drought tolerant and reducing the need for frequent watering.

  • Fine Texture: Zoysia grass boasts a fine texture that creates a soft, plush lawn, perfect for barefoot enjoyment or lounging.

5. Buffalo Grass: The Sustainable Option

Buffalo Grass: The Sustainable Option

For eco-conscious homeowners seeking a sustainable lawn solution, Buffalo grass is the perfect choice. Native to Austin’s soil, Buffalo grass is a hardy species that thrives in our local climate, offering exceptional drought tolerance and water conservation benefits. Here’s why Buffalo grass is the sustainable choice for your Austin lawn:

  • Drought Tolerance: Buffalo grass has a deep root system that allows it to access water deep in the soil, making it highly drought tolerant. It can survive long periods of limited rainfall, reducing the need for frequent watering.

  • Water Conservation: Buffalo grass’s drought tolerance translates into significant water savings. Compared to traditional grass varieties, Buffalo grass can reduce water usage by up to 30%, making it an excellent choice for water-conscious homeowners.

  • Native Species: As a native species, Buffalo grass is well-adapted to Austin’s soil and climate. It requires less fertilizer and pesticides, promoting a more sustainable and eco-friendly lawn.

6. St. Augustine Grass: The Shade-Lover

St. Augustine Grass: The Shade-Lover

For homeowners with shady yards, St. Augustine grass is the perfect solution. This shade-tolerant grass thrives in areas with limited sunlight, providing a lush green lawn even under tree canopies or in north-facing yards. Here’s why St. Augustine grass is the ideal choice for shady areas:

  • Shade Tolerance: St. Augustine grass has a unique ability to tolerate shade, making it suitable for areas that receive less than 4 hours of direct sunlight per day.

  • Dense Growth: St. Augustine grass forms a dense, low-growing turf that helps crowd out weeds and prevents soil erosion, even in shady spots.

  • Heat and Humidity Resistance: St. Augustine grass is well-adapted to Austin’s hot and humid climate, making it a resilient choice for shady lawns.

How often should I water my lawn?

Watering frequency depends on the type of grass you have, the weather conditions, and the time of year. As a general guide, most lawns in Austin need to be watered deeply and infrequently, about 1-2 times per week during the summer months.
